Do it yourself with a mate, I did it as a newb, Took me 3 ½ hours with my grandads slight help on getting front struts out.
Rears are a piece of piss, Fronts are a bit fiddly getting the struts out. Once theyre out youve just got to spend time compressing and un compressing the springs on if your doing it by hand with a ratchet.
Id say a garage would charge £80-120 as well.
Id leave tracking till a few weeks after when the springs have settled, Had mine checked after 35mm and its still fine.
